If you have the 4.8" large register hole big block 1970 bellhousing you can use it. You will need the input shaft bearing retainer off a heavy duty "308" bearing A833. The O/D A833 uses the same "308" bearing for the input shaft but the register size is 5.125" and there is no factory big block bellhousing in that size. You can also use a quicktime bell or other aftermarket with the 5.125" register hole.
 
This link will take you to a previous thread where I posted pics of the modification to the driver's side header so that the header will work with a four speed. Basically, the modification allows the header to dump out parallel to the torsion bar instead of tucking in toward the center of the car. This allows a stock big block z bar to work with the header.
